Origin

The name Cayden is a modern invention with roots in English-speaking countries. It is believed to be a variant of Cade, which itself may derive from Old English elements meaning 'round' or 'barrel', or possibly from Old French. In recent times, Cayden gained popularity in the United States and Australia as a contemporary, stylish name. There are no specific ancient texts or mythological references directly linked to Cayden, but it aligns with the trend of creating unique, hybrid names.
